billnparts replied to the topic Rear suspension problems in the forum General Discussion 6 years ago
Step 1) Panhard Rod. This will keep the body centered over the rear axle.
Step 2) Get rid of the cut down leaf springs. Look under the rear axle spring perch and you’ll probably find they are already broken.
Step 3) Replace the springs with adjustable trailing arms. You can build mounting plates and use the existing mounting points…[Read more]
